By Vicky Verma | Source In Plato’s story, Atlantis attacked ancient Athens about nine thousand years before the dialogue’s supposed conversation. Athens defeated it. Soon afterward, earthquakes and floods destroyed the island. Plato said the account passed through Egyptian priests to the lawgiver Solon, but no matching Egyptian record has been found. Many scholars therefore read Atlantis as a philosophical story about power, pride, moral decay, and punishment rather than a reliable report about a prehistoric empire. This moral structure was important for Blavatsky. Plato’s Atlantis fell after political ambition and ethical decline. Blavatsky expanded that pattern. In her version, Atlantis was a real ancient civilization with great knowledge and psychic abilities. It fell because many inhabitants became selfish, corrupt, and willing to misuse their powers. How Blavatsky Changed Lemuria Blavatsky took the scientific name and gave it a completely new meaning. In The Secret Doctrine, Lemuria became the home of the Third Root Race of humanity. Atlantis became the home of the Fourth Root Race. These “Root Races” were not simply ethnic groups in the modern sense. They were vast stages in a spiritual and physical evolution that, according to Blavatsky, unfolded over immense periods. Each stage had its own form of humanity, its own continent, and its own role in the growth of consciousness. Blavatsky’s system included seven Root Races in total.
